My Buying Guides on Neck Gaiters For Cold Weather

Why I Use a Neck Gaiter in Cold Weather

When I’m out in cold, windy weather, I want something that protects my neck, face, and sometimes even my ears without feeling bulky. A good neck gaiter helps trap warmth, blocks wind, and makes outdoor activities much more comfortable. I like that it’s easy to pull up or down depending on the temperature.

Material Matters Most to Me

The first thing I look at is the material. For cold weather, I prefer fleece, merino wool, or thermal blends because they feel warm and soft against my skin. Fleece is great for everyday use, while merino wool works well when I want warmth without overheating. If I expect very harsh conditions, I choose thicker fabrics with insulation.

I Check for Warmth Without Too Much Bulk

I want a gaiter that keeps me warm but still fits comfortably under a jacket, helmet, or hood. If it’s too thick, it can feel restrictive. If it’s too thin, it won’t do much in freezing temperatures. I usually look for a balanced design that gives me enough insulation while staying breathable.

Fit and Stretch Are Important to Me

A neck gaiter should fit snugly enough to stay in place, but not so tight that it feels uncomfortable. I like stretchable fabrics because they let me wear the gaiter in different ways—around my neck, pulled over my nose, or even as a headband. A good fit makes a big difference when I’m moving around a lot.

I Look for Breathability Too

Even in cold weather, I still need airflow. If a gaiter traps too much moisture, it can become damp and uncomfortable. That’s why I prefer materials that wick sweat away and dry quickly. Breathability matters especially when I’m hiking, skiing, or doing any activity that makes me work up a sweat.

Wind Protection Is a Big Plus

Cold weather often comes with strong wind, so I pay attention to how well the gaiter blocks it. Some neck gaiters have wind-resistant panels or thicker fabric in the front, which I find very useful. If I’m spending time in open, exposed areas, this feature becomes even more important.

I Consider Versatility

I like neck gaiters that I can wear in multiple ways. Sometimes I only need neck coverage, but other times I want to cover my mouth and nose. A versatile gaiter gives me more value because I can use it for walking, commuting, skiing, camping, or winter travel.

Durability and Easy Care Matter to Me

I always check whether the gaiter is easy to wash and whether it holds up after repeated use. In cold weather, I use mine often, so I want something durable. Machine-washable materials are my favorite because they save time and make maintenance simple.
